Term Information

Accession
GO:0005674
Name
transcription factor TFIIF complex
Ontology
cellular_component
Synonyms
None
Alternate IDs
None
Definition
A general transcription initiation factor which in humans consists of a heterodimer of an alpha and a beta subunit. Helps recruit RNA polymerase II to the initiation complex and promotes translation elongation. Source: GOC:jl, PMID:7597077
